The Importance of the Depth of Invasion in Stage T1 Bladder Carcinoma: A Prospective Cohort Study

The prognosis is poor in patients with deep lamina propria invasion (stage pT1b) treated with transurethral resection alone. Patients treated with radical cystectomy had excellent survival regardless of the depth of invasion in the lamina propria. Radiotherapy was associated with poor survival.
